Btw, these are the percentages of overseas grads in the most recent 2022 partner class in 3 of the Big 4s respectively (Drew hasn't announced yet). Can draw your own conclusions (if there's indeed any to be drawn):

WP: 1 out of 10 (10%)
R&T: 4 out of 9 (44%)
A&G: 7 out of 13 (54%)
